About the Role
This position provides technical expertise for functional test development, implementation, and sustaining support for electronic control module manufacturing programs.
What You Will Do
- Provide Lead Test interface to R&D, and global Test Engineering in the implementation of End of Line functional testing of electronic control modules.
- Maintain Production Test Software and test plans used in production.
- Improve, create, and streamline new and existing software.
- Provide support in troubleshooting manufacturing test equipment.
- Independently evaluate, select, and apply higher level troubleshooting techniques, procedures, and criteria using judgment for continuous product/process improvement.
- Provide assistance on unusual technical problems.
- Responsible for training technicians and machine operators during product launches and trial builds.
- Compile and analyze engineering data; may analyze test and design data and prepare reports.
- Perform non-routine assignments of substantial variety and complexity.
- Perform work that involves common types of plans, investigations, surveys, structures, and equipment.
- Support off-shift test development and improvement as required (i.e. trial builds, line moves, etc.).
- Produce and maintain test equipment project timing plans, cost tracking etc. ensuring adherence to agreed cost and timing objectives.
- Validate and obtain approval/sign-off of test equipment in accordance with department/company procedures with documentation covering (as appropriate): Calibration routines, Measurement System Analysis (MSA / R&R), Risk Assessment, Maintenance schedule, Recommended spare parts.
- Establish and demonstrate test capability, and First Time Test Yield goals.
- Assist the Test Support and Maintenance departments both in their day-to-day activities and training.
- Work with outside suppliers to develop production test equipment.
